My doctor says that you are inclined to take in too much air when you use a straw which can cause the pouch to swell and eventually droop over the band. You are suppose to be taking small sips of liquid, not glups. Also, I am not allowed to drink at all with meals. I can drink 30 min prior to eating and 30 min after eating.If you have a Realize band, the band also advises against using a straw. My nutritionist said I could order a glass of ice cubes and whatever liquid has melted at the end of the meal, I could drink slowly. When I go out somewhere that is where a straw is usually placed on table along with whatever you ordered to drink.....I don't order anything but the ice. Don't "play" with the rules.
